CABKA’s newly developed automotive standard pallet–CPP 530/CPP 533 HR
CABKA announces our newly designed 48” x 45” nestable pallet which features a 1” rim and is fully nestable. This 24 pound pallet has capacity for 2200 lbs dynamic load and is also available with snap on runners (CPP 533) for a load capacity of 1800 lbs in an open racking system. The nestability of the CPP 530 HR allows for over 1000 pieces per truckload, a considerable transport cost savings compare to non-nestable pallets. The advanced lightweight design of the CPP 530 HR provides easier handling, more capacity per pound material, and greater cost savings. This pallet is available immediately in various materials to meet your requirements. The CPP 530 HR is a solution for in house automotive needs and export requirements.

48” x 48”: The CPP 630
CABKA announces the availability of the CPP 630; our 48” x 48” model made with specific design for the packaging and paper industries. Available in different types of plastic material to meet your needs, this pallet can hold up to 8,800 lbs static, 2,200 dynamic load.
Distribution and Food Industry Pallet CPP 736 now available with a Solid Deck
Designed specifically for distribution and the food industry, the very popular CPP 736, a 48" x 40" sized pallet that can hold up to 2,200 lbs in an open racking system, is now available as a closed deck; model CPP 746. Both the CPP 736 and CPP 746 can hold up to a 14,000 pound static load. The CPP 746 features a completely smooth deck, which will both prevent any product to remain in the pallet, as well as prevent possible product damage when using bags or supersacks. Available in different types of plastic material to fit your requirements, the CPP 736/CPP 746 family is a solution for both export and in-house applications.
Both the CPP 736 and CPP 746 can optionally be fitted with two or three steel inserts made of ASTM 513 ERW tubing (736/746-S), which increases racking strength to over 3,000 lbs.
New pallet in the robust multi-use series – CPP 878
The CPP 878 joins the CPP 881 and CPP 888 as our newest single shot, three runner, heavy-duty multi-use pallet that can hold up to 8,800 lbs static and 1,100 lbs in an open racking system. Designed specifically for racking and for double and triple stacking, the CPP 878 is easily and best utilized in automated systems. This new advanced design allows for heavy duty, long term use, with 20% less weight than the previous model.
